Unit 19634
Category: Cut dug in 2011
Area: South
Interpretive Categories: Burial Cut
Data Category Information: Description: burial
Dimensions: .78 m EW x .52 m NS x .19 m deep
Discussion: This cut, dug into plaster floor surface (19645), contained the juvenile skeleton (19635) likely aged 2-3 years. The cut is extremely large for the small skeleton, especially when the degree to which its creators carved an overhang in the northeast corner is considered. This may be due to the extreme compaction of the soil in its upper layers; digging through the fill in the northeast corner was noticeably easier. The finding of adult bone at the base of the cut in this overhang may explain this, as it may be the softer fill from an earlier cut truncated by [19634].
